So, ‘Sex Is Good for You’ is one of those films that dives headfirst into the awkward, sometimes hilarious, nuances of human desire. It’s got this rawness about it, almost like an unfiltered peek into Joe's psyche as he's in that sauna, which adds a layer of tension and light-heartedness at the same time. The pacing is a bit off-kilter, meandering through Joe's thoughts more than traditional narrative beats, but it somehow works—it feels genuine. What’s distinctive here is how it plays with vulnerability and isolation, using a simple setting to explore deeper themes of longing and connection. Performances are pretty laid back, which fits the atmosphere nicely, making it feel like a slice of life rather than a scripted affair.
Currently, ‘Sex Is Good for You’ remains somewhat obscure, with few physical releases that collectors often seek out. The digital availability does draw attention, but the limited print runs make physical copies a bit harder to find, sparking interest among niche collectors who appreciate the film's unique take on intimacy. The under-the-radar status adds a level of charm for those looking to explore the unconventional in their collections.
